CodePlex Turns 2!

Happy Birthday! :-)

Tonight, Soma blogged on CodePlex's 2nd birthday...

It seems like only recently, but is has been two years since we launched CodePlex.  We launched this in Summer 2006 as Microsoft’s open source project hosting site. Our goal was, and continues to be, to provide developers with the ability to collaborate on open source projects using the tools they are most familiar with...

One of things that fascinates me about CodePlex is how surprised developers often are to find out that CodePlex is a Microsoft site!
